suspended second chord

D suspended two chord on guitar

D with the thin e string left open. Airy and unresolved, and only two fingers.

Where the fingers go

Dsus2××13EADGBe
  1. 1

    index finger, G string, fret 2

    Count from the thick string: E A D G.

  2. 2

    ring finger, B string, fret 3

    Count from the thick string: E A D G B.

  3. 3

    Leave the D, thin e strings open

    They ring without any finger. They are part of the chord.

  4. 4

    Strum 4 strings, from the D string down

    Skip the thick E and A. They would add a note that does not belong.

The notes in Dsus2

A chord is three or four notes played together. D suspended two is built from these:

NoteJob in the chordWhere it is in this shape
DrootD string, open; B string, fret 3
Esecondthin e string, open
AfifthG string, fret 2

The root, D, is the note it is named after. There is no third in this chord, the note that would make it major or minor, which is why it sounds open and airy.

Where it sits on the circle of fifths

The circle of fifths lines up the twelve keys so that neighbours share the most notes. Chords next to each other on the circle sound good one after the other, which is why songs move between them.

  • G and A are Dsus2’s neighbours. Most songs in Dsus2 use one or both.
  • Bm is its relative minor: the same notes, a different home. Swapping between them changes the mood without changing your hand much.

The mistake everyone makes

Watch out

Muting the thin e

The index finger on the G string can lean over. Curl it so the thin e rings.

Tip

D, Dsus2, D

Play them in a row. Sus chords are made to lift off a chord and come back.

Questions people ask

Which strings do I strum for D suspended two?
4 strings, from the D string down to the thin e. Skip the thick E and A strings.
What notes are in a D suspended two chord?
D, E, A. The D is the root, the note the chord is named after. There is no third, so it is neither major nor minor.
What chords go with Dsus2?
Its neighbours on the circle of fifths, G and A, and its relative minor, Bm. Songs move between these because they share notes.
